Description

Ag Reserves is seeking an experienced Continuous Improvement Manager to support our Row Crops Division and be based at the Agri Northwest farm office.

Summary

The Continuous Improvement Manager is a senior individual‑contributor role responsible for advancing operational excellence across farming and processing operations. This role drives strategic alignment of CI initiatives with organizational objectives and leads high‑impact projects that enhance safety, cost savings, quality, efficiency, and yield. As a trusted partner, the role coaches teams, builds CI capability, and fosters a culture of sustainable improvement.

The position requires strong analytical skills, expertise in Lean and Six Sigma, and the ability to influence cross‑functional teams without direct authority.

Responsibilities
  • Implement and sustain the continuous improvement strategy across farming and processing operations.
  • Ensure CI initiatives align with organizational goals and serve as a strategic partner to site leadership.
  • Lead large‑scale improvement projects focused on cost reduction, waste elimination, efficiency gains, process streamlining, and quality enhancement.
  • Manage industrial engineering projects and process optimization projects, including new equipment and process introductions.
  • Identify and prioritize top savings opportunities and track measurable results.
  • Coach and develop CI Champions and project leaders to build internal CI capability.
  • Facilitate Lean, Six Sigma, Kaizen, and other CI training sessions and workshops for teams at multiple sites.
  • Analyze workflows and performance data to identify trends, risks, and data‑driven improvement opportunities.
  • Monitor KPIs and report improvement outcomes to senior leadership.
  • Standardize processes and best practices across all sites to improve consistency and performance.
  • Promote best‑in‑class safety practices and ensure all improvements align with safety and compliance standards.
  • Maintain a visible presence at farming and processing sites to support projects and frontline problem solving.
  • Act as a trusted advisor to leadership teams to drive operational excellence.
  • Perform other duties as assigned.
Qualifications
  • Bachelor’s degree in Business, Engineering, Operations Management, Supply Chain, or related field; master's degree preferred.
  • 7+ years of experience in Continuous Improvement, Operational Excellence, or Process Optimization roles, including 4+ years in manufacturing, food processing, agricultural, or other asset‑intensive environments (e.g., livestock, dairy, grain).
  • Demonstrated ability to deliver measurable performance improvements and cost savings in complex operations.
  • Expert proficiency in Lean, Six Sigma, and advanced problem‑solving methodologies.
  • Strong command of statistical tools (SPC, DOE, regression), root cause analysis methods (5 Why, Fishbone, FMEA), and detailed process mapping.
  • Ability to analyze large data sets, derive insights, build KPIs, and translate findings into actionable solutions.
  • Familiarity with safety, quality and compliance requirements in manufacturing and agricultural settings.
  • Proven track record delivering measurable improvements in cost, quality, yield, and throughput.
  • Ability to lead cross‑functional teams and influence stakeholders at all levels without direct authority.
  • Strong facilitation, communication, and interpersonal skills, including the ability to train and coach on CI methods.
  • Experience working in matrixed, multi‑site environments.
  • Valid driver’s license and ability to travel up to 25 %.
  • Bilingual (English/Spanish) strongly preferred.
  • Preferred Skills
    • Experience with ERP systems and analytics tools (e.g., Power BI, Tableau).
    • Exposure to industrial engineering, equipment optimization or maintenance and reliability strategies (TPM, RCM).
    • Familiarity with digital transformation and automation‑enabled process improvement.
